Testing the Synthesis Technology E430 Morphing VCF Beta Version


video upload by boxoftextures

"Testing a beta version of the new Synthesis Technology E430 Morphing VCF. It's in a sense the filter from the Oberheim SEM except with added filter morphing controls not in the original. The thing sounds amazing. It's a morphing VCF in that it goes from low pass to bandpass to high pass at the turn of a knob (or via voltage control), or at the press of a button the knob changes to low pass to notch to high pass. That's a ton of flexibility, and you can use it to make all kinds of sounds. It also has voltage controllable resonance as well. Eurorack Phasers - Take 2

video upload by John Schussler

"(This is a 'headphones required' video. You won't hear half of what's going on if you don't listen in headphones.)

This is my second attempt at a video on eurorack Phasers. The first (linked here but not otherwise listed in my channel: Eurorack Phasers) contained a number of mistakes. I'm keeping it around because I actually find those mistakes interesting, and want to be able to remind myself.

In particular, I didn't understand a couple things:

1) The SynthTech E560 input isn't set up for Eurorack levels, it's set up for line levels. If you don't attenuate the input, it distorts rather badly.
2) You have to use BOTH outputs of any module (that has them) if you want to hear stereo phasing. It's the contrast between the source audio and the phased audio that makes the effect, and you need two outputs to make that happen.

So. Once again into the breach, I attempt to compare some eurorack phasers. I think somewhat more successfully this time.
